!Basics of room acoustics and their influence on the home theater experience
Explanation of the terms sound waves, reflection, absorption and diffusion.
To get the most out of home theater sound, it's important to understand the basics of room acoustics. Sound waves are vibrations that propagate through media such as air or materials such as walls and furniture. When sound waves hit surfaces, they can be reflected, absorbed or diffused. Reflection means that sound waves bounce off a surface and travel back into space. Sound absorption occurs when sound energy is absorbed by materials such as sound absorbers, carpets, or curtains. Diffusion refers to the distribution of sound energy in space by the scattering of sound waves.
Importance of room size and shape for audio quality
The size and shape of the room have a major impact on audio quality. A large room can cause sound to spread out too much, distorting the sound image. Conversely, a room that is too small may have setup and dimensional limitations, causing sound dispersion problems. A room that is at least medium in size is best suited for an acoustically optimized home theater.
Relationship between sound absorption and reverberation time
The reverberation time is the time it takes for sound to decay in the room. A short reverberation time (less than 0.4 seconds) results in a clear and detailed sound image. However, longer reverberation times (more than 0.4 seconds) can cause the sound image to become distorted and affect listening comfort. Sound absorption helps to reduce the reverberation time and ensure a clear sound.

Choosing the right speakers and their placement
Introduction of different types of speakers (floorstanding, bookshelf, satellite, etc.) and their advantages and disadvantages.
Choosing the right speakers for the home theater depends not only on your own taste, but also on the size of the room and the budget. There are different types of speakers that can be used in a home theater, such as floor standing speakers, bookshelf speakers or satellite speakers. Floor-standing speakers are very well-balanced in terms of sound and are therefore particularly suitable for the reproduction of music or films. Bookshelf speakers are smaller and less expensive than floorstanding speakers and are therefore particularly suitable for smaller rooms. Satellite speakers, on the other hand, are very small but offer good sound quality and are ideal for positioning on the ceiling or wall. Depending on the size of the room and your needs, you can choose the right type of speaker.
Importance of room size for the choice of speakers
Room size plays an important role in the choice of speakers and their placement in the room. For example, floorstanding speakers in small rooms can result in strong bass, and conversely, small speakers in larger rooms can result in too little sound. Therefore, it is important to consider the room size and the acoustics of the room when choosing speakers. One tip here is to measure the room with a sound level meter to determine the ideal speaker size and placement.
Arrangement of the speakers for a balanced sound image (stereo, surround sound, Dolby Atmos)
The arrangement of the speakers has a decisive influence on the audio quality in the home theater. In stereo systems, it is recommended to position the speakers so that the listener is in the immediate center and the sound from both speakers mixes optimally. For surround sound systems, it is important to position the speakers correctly. Here, the front three speakers (center, left and right) should be positioned at the viewer's ear level, while the rear speakers (surround and back surround) should be placed near the wall. For Dolby Atmos systems, it is advisable to install additional speakers on the ceiling to create an even more intense sound experience.

Fine-tuning the audio system
Calibration of the speaker systems for optimal sound balance
To achieve an optimal sound balance in the home theater, an exact calibration of the loudspeakers is necessary. This involves calculating the distance of the individual loudspeakers to the listening position as well as the optimum volume and frequency for sound adjustment. There are different calibration systems for this, which can be connected either directly to the amplifier or via an external measuring microphone. It is important that the room is not completely empty during calibration to ensure realistic sound reproduction. The calibration should ideally be carried out with the room acoustics completely optimized to achieve the best possible result.
How to use equalizers and room correction systems effectively
To adjust the sound in a home theater to the room acoustics, an equalizer or room correction system can be helpful. Here, the volume and/or frequency of different sounds can be corrected to ensure a balanced sound. It is advisable to intensively study the operating instructions of the respective system beforehand to ensure error-free application. Too much correction can result in an unnatural sound and negatively affect the actual sound experience. An ideal fine-tuning should therefore be done cautiously.
